美文网首页
MySQL 学习笔记--基本操作

MySQL 学习笔记--基本操作

作者: 就叫吴昊 | 来源:发表于2018-02-11 15:21 被阅读0次

这里整理一下MySQL的相关笔记,第一步当然是MySQL的安装,MySQL的安装其实非常简单,在Oracle mysql 的官网下载适合自己操作系统的安装包,之后一步一步安装就可以了。


环境说明
操作系统:macOS 10.13.3
MySQL: 5.7.15
终端:iterm2

接下来,就是我们常用的一些命令,对于数据库而言,我们常用的操作实际上就是增,删,改,查。

我一般是直接在终端上操作,遇到一些项目的时候,也会使用Sequel Pro,个人感觉比MySQL workbench好用,因为之前使用MySQL Workbench的时候经常出现莫名其妙崩溃的情况,不知道现在的版本怎么样...
在macOS的终端操作的时候,直接输入mysql实际上是找不到命令的,需要定位的那个命令位置/usr/local/mysql/bin/mysql
如果不想每次用终端连接都这么麻烦的话,可以在终端的配置文件里直接写进去:
如果使用的是bash的话,就在~目录中的.bashrc文件中写入
alias mysql='/usr/local/mysql/bin/mysql'
如果使用的是zsh的话,就在~目录中的.zshrc文件中写入
alias mysql='/usr/local/mysql/bin/mysql'


接下来就是在终端中连接了
一般在安装mysql的时候应该会要求设置root 密码
所以这时候在终端中输入mysql -u root -p然后敲回车,会要求输入密码,输入密码之后敲回车就进入到数据库中了

MySQL命令行界面
当出现这样的界面是,那么就说明已经成功连接到数据库了。

接下来记录几个常用的命令:

//查看当前所有数据库:
show databases;

//创建新数据库(以db1为例)
create database db1

//使用db1数据库
use db1

//查看所有表:
show tables;

//创建新表(以tb1为例):
create table tb1(
    name1 type1 type2 type3 ... ,
    name2 type1 type2 type3 ... ,
    ... ,
);

//查询:
select */name from table_name where (... ...);

//插入:
insert into table_name (field1, field2, ...) values (value1, value2, ...);

//删除表:
drop table table_name;

其实mysql的操作还有很多,后面会继续补充。。。

相关文章

网友评论

      本文标题:MySQL 学习笔记--基本操作

      本文链接:https://www.haomeiwen.com/subject/fbvktftx.html